But do keep in mind that AFS is a complex system that requires some
maintanance now and then.  Problems I have found challenging involve
network communciation issues over firewalls and port-based ACLs; and
changing the IP addresses of running servers.  The udebug program was my
friend in those cases, but also important was an understanding of how
the various internal databases are replicated and what constitutes a
replication quorum.  How to make and release updates to replicated
filesets is probably the first order of business, though.
